University of Central Florida Acceptance rate and admissions statistics

University of Central Florida has an acceptance rate of 40% and is among the top 11% of the most difficult universities to gain admission to in the United States. The university reports the admission statistics without distinguishing between local and international students.

University of Central Florida has a graduation rate of 78%, which is among the 13% highest for universities in the US.

Total Men Women
Graduation rate 78% 74% 82%
  • Full-time retention rate - 92%
  • Part-time retention rate - 88%

Publications & Citations

University of Central Florida is a world-class research university with 76,583 scientific papers published and 1,895,711 citations received. The research profile covers a range of fields, including Engineering, Physics, Computer Science, Liberal Arts & Social Sciences, Chemistry, Biology, Quantum and Particle physics, Environmental Science, Medicine, and Materials Science.

  4. Daniel Tosh

    Daniel Tosh
    Born in
    Germany Flag Germany
    Years
    1975-.. (age 51)
    Occupations
    executive producertelevision presenterdancertelevision actortelevision producer
    Biography

    Daniel Dwight Tosh is an American comedian, writer, and producer. After graduating from the University of Central Florida with a degree in marketing, Tosh moved to Los Angeles to pursue a career in comedy. His career accelerated in 2001 after a performance on the Late Show with David Letterman. He went on to appear in other national shows, leading to his own 30-minute special on Comedy Central Presents two years later. From 2009 to 2020, Tosh was the host of Comedy Central series Tosh.0, a showcase of popular Internet video clips with the addition of Tosh's narrative comedic dialogue. Daniel Tosh also went on his own series of comedy tours from 2010 to 2015.
